How to choose the best standing seam metal roof



homestar remodeling

Standing seam metal roofs are a good option for homeowners looking to replace their roof. These panels are made of galvanized steel, which is then coated to resist corrosion. They are available in many colors and are suitable to a wide range of applications. These roofs are weather-tight, and they have a 30-year warranty against paint damage. One of the most important factors in choosing a roofing material is its material. Standing seam metal roofing is best if it's made of aluminum or galvalume. They are lightweight and durable. This type is also available in G90 galvanized steel and copper. While aluminum is more expensive than steel, it is not noticeably so. Kynar 500 factory paint finishes aluminum, which are high-end quality finishes.

Another benefit of metal roofs are their long life expectancy. A well-installed standing seam metal roof is capable of lasting 50 years or more. In fact, it can also last more than 50 years if properly maintained. And while standing seam is more expensive than traditional roofing, it will also provide you with a better value for your money. Its longevity depends on what kind of metal panels are used and how flashing points are installed.

A residential standing seam metal roofing system covering 2,000 square feet typically costs between $21,000-35,000 in terms of cost. This price includes materials, professional application and product warranty. The installation process can also be complex and expensive, so it is best to hire a professional. Residential-grade, standing seam-style roofs are approximately $5-10 per square foot.
